#50379a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#50379a is composed of 31.4% red, 21.6% green and 60.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.1% cyan, 64.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 39.6% black. It has a hue angle of 255.2 degrees, a saturation of 47.4% and a lightness of 41%. #50379a color hex could be obtained by blending #a06eff with #000035.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#50379a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050309 is the darkest color, while #fbfaf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#50379a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#68676a is the less saturated color, while #3807ca is the most saturated one.
